211020122083 has 2 divisors, whose sum is σ = 211020122084. Its totient is φ = 211020122082.

The previous prime is 211020122029. The next prime is 211020122113. The reversal of 211020122083 is 380221020112.

211020122083 is digitally balanced in base 2, because in such base it contains all the possibile digits an equal number of times.

It is a strong prime.

It is a cyclic number.

It is not a de Polignac number, because 211020122083 - 213 = 211020113891 is a prime.

It is not a weakly prime, because it can be changed into another prime (211020122003) by changing a digit.

It is a pernicious number, because its binary representation contains a prime number (19) of ones.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 105510061041 + 105510061042.

It is an arithmetic number, because the mean of its divisors is an integer number (105510061042).

Almost surely, 2211020122083 is an apocalyptic number.

211020122083 is a deficient number, since it is larger than the sum of its proper divisors (1).

211020122083 is an equidigital number, since it uses as much as digits as its factorization.

211020122083 is an odious number, because the sum of its binary digits is odd.

The product of its (nonzero) digits is 384, while the sum is 22.

Adding to 211020122083 its reverse (380221020112), we get a palindrome (591241142195).

The spelling of 211020122083 in words is "two hundred eleven billion, twenty million, one hundred twenty-two thousand, eighty-three".
